SUBJECT: SOUTHEAST TURKEY PRESS SUMMARY MAY 13, 2004 
 
 
This is the Southeastern Turkey press summary for May 13, 2004. 
Please note that Turkish press reports often contain errors or 
exaggerations; AmConsulate Adana does not vouch for the accuracy 
of the reports summarized here. 
 
 
POLITICAL, SECURITY, HUMAN RIGHTS 
 
 
Sabah Guney / Vatican Cardinal Ignace Moussa Dawoud visited 
Antakya's St. Pierre Church and prayed for world peace.  The 
Aleppo Assyrian Church leader and Turkish Assyrian Church leader 
also attended the mass at St. Pierre. 
 
 
Hurriyet / In Cukurca, Hakkari province, a military vehicle was 
exploded when it triggered a landmine in the road.  Three 
soldiers died and three were wounded. 
 
 
CULTURE and TOURISM 
 
 
Zaman / Representatives of three different faiths - Judaism, 
Christianity and Islam- are meeting in Mardin today. 
Twenty-eight academic from Europe and the U.S are attending the 
conference.  The focus of the conference would be peace and 
dialogue between different cultures.
